Preferred label Southwestern high moutain [Dryas] mats
Definition [Dryas octopetala] mats of the high levels of the Pyrenees and Central Massif, relatively uncommon pioneering communities of calcareous substrates distributed in the Corbières (pic d'Ourthizet), in the eastern and central Pyrenees, and, very locally, on high summits of the Cental Massif ranges of Monts-Dore and Cantal.
